Welcome to the Days of Praise podcast, a daily devotional by the Institute for Creation Research. I will carry you. Hearken unto me, O house of Jacob, and all the remnant of the house of Israel, which are born by me from the belly. Which are carried from the womb, and even to your old age, I am He, and even to the whorehairs will I carry you. I have made and I will bear, even I will carry and will deliver you.

Isaiah 46, 3-4. Hmm. When we are young, Concern for the future may be the furthest thing from our thoughts. But as we age, we become more cognizant of our diminishing strength and declining health. While these changes become our new reality and may occupy our thoughts and discourage us, they come as no surprise to the God who made us and sustains us.

In Psalm 71, the author begins by proclaiming God as his rock, hope, and refuge. For Thou art my hope, O Lord God, Thou art my trust from my youth.

However, along with these declarations of trust, he then lifts prayers to the Lord, expressing many of the same aging concerns we experience today. Cast me not off in the time of old age. Forsake me not when my strength faileth.

Now also when I am old and grey-headed, O God, forsake me not. These cares are nothing to be ashamed of, but are just the kind of concerns that God wants us to lift up to Him. casting all your care upon him, for he careth for you. Cast thy burden upon the Lord, and He shall sustain thee. If you find similar worries crowding your mind, hold fast to God's assurance of His faithfulness to His beloved children.
